About Madoi

Madoi

Madoi County is a county of Golog Tibetan Autonomous Prefecture, in southeast-central Qinghai province, bordering Sichuan to the south. Its area is about 25,000 km2 (9,700 sq mi), and with an average elevation of 4,300 m (14,000 ft) it is the highest Chinese county by average elevation. In Madoi County is the upper stream of the Yellow River which flows to Ngoring and Gyaring lake.

About Madoi

Madoi is a small town in China (Qinghai) with a population of 4,353. The city sits at an elevation of 14,587 feet (4,446 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 34°F (1°C). Temperatures range from 9°F in January to 53°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 26.3 inches. The timezone is Asia/Shanghai.

Madoi has a cool climate with an average annual temperature of 34°F (1°C). Winters average 9°F in January while summers reach 53°F in July.
